Rigatoni with Mushroom Sauce

A rich and creamy dish that combines flavorful mushrooms with rigatoni pasta, creating a comforting meal perfect for sharing.

Ingredients

  • 12 ounces rigatoni pasta
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 small onion, diced
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 8 ounces mushrooms, sliced
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h parsley for garnish

Instructions

  1. Cook the rigatoni in a large pot of salted boiling water until al dente, then drain and set aside.
  2. In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at, then sauté the diced onion for 3-4 minutes until translucent.
  3. Add the minced garlic and sliced mushrooms, cooking until the mushrooms are tender and golden.
  4. Pour in the heavy cream and bring to a gentle simmer, allowing it to bubble softly.
  5. Stir in grated Parmesan cheese until melted and well combined.
  6. Season the sauce with salt and pepper to taste.
  7. Combine the cooked rigatoni with the sauce, tossing gently to coat.
  8. Serve hot, garnished with fresh parsley.

Notes

For deeper flavors, sauté mushrooms longer or use high-quality ingredients. Whole wheat rigatoni can be used for a healthier option.
